Resume Writing Tips for Senior Software Analyst

Crafting a powerful resume is crucial for senior software analysts aiming to stand out in a competitive tech landscape. A well-written resume not only showcases your technical prowess but also highlights your leadership, analytical thinking, and impact on business outcomes.

Introduction

In today’s evolving technology environment, senior software analysts play a vital role in bridging the gap between complex software solutions and business objectives. With vast experience comes the challenge of effectively communicating your value on paper. Your resume serves as the first impression to hiring managers and recruiters—it must be clear, concise, and compelling. This blog provides 10 comprehensive resume writing tips tailored for senior software analysts, ensuring your resume passes through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S) and impresses decision-makers.

1. Resume Summary

The resume summary is your elevator pitch. It must succinctly capture your core competencies, years of experience, and the unique value you bring. Instead of a generic intro, highlight your leadership in software analysis, problem-solving skills, and business impact.

Example: “Senior Software Analyst with 8+ years of experience driving end-to-end software solutions, improving system efficiency by 30%, and facilitating cross-functional collaboration to align technology with business goals.”

2. Key Skills

List key hard and soft skills critical to a senior software analyst’s role. Use industry-relevant keywords to ensure ATS compatibility. Here are 10 essential skills to consider:

  • Requirements Gathering & Analysis
  • Business Process Modeling
  • Data Analysis & Reporting
  • Agile & Scrum Methodologies
  • Stakeholder Management
  • UML & Use Case Development
  • SQL & Database Management
  • System Testing & Quality Assurance
  • Problem-Solving & Critical Thinking
  • Technical Documentation & Communication

3. Achievements vs. Responsibilities

Instead of merely listing job duties, focus on accomplishments that demonstrate your impact. Use action verbs and quantify achievements where possible to create powerful bullet points that differentiate you.

Example:

Before: “Responsible for analyzing software requirements and coordinating with developers.”

After: “Led analysis of software requirements that reduced development cycle by 20%, improving on-time delivery for three key projects.”

4. Tailor to Job

Each job application is unique. Customize your resume by incorporating keywords and skills from the specific job description. Highlight experience and tools that align directly with the employer’s needs to increase the likelihood of passing ATS scans and capturing recruiter attention.

9. Concise

Maintain brevity without sacrificing detail. Avoid jargon and lengthy paragraphs; keep bullet points focused on what you accomplished and how you did it. Target each accomplishment to demonstrate problem-solving, leadership, or technical expertise.

Conclusion

For senior software analysts, a compelling resume is more than a list of skills and job titles—it is a narrative that highlights your analytical expertise, leadership capabilities, and measurable impact on business success. By focusing on achievements rather than responsibilities, tailoring content to the job, and incorporating relevant metrics and keywords, you significantly improve your chances of landing your desired role. Remember, your resume should reflect the value you bring to an organization through problem-solving, collaboration, and technical insight.
